Skype, defined as “spoken conversation with someone over the internet using a software application, frequently also viewing by webcam.”

In August 2003, Skype trail blazed the world of communication as we knew it, by offering a free web and voice tool for computer users. Requirements? A webcam, a desktop or laptop computer, and high speed internet access. Oh, and of course that handy Skype software.

Fast forward 13 years and the world of video web conferencing has completely been re-invented, ‘one upped’ and ‘revolutionized’ multiple times. With the likes of iPhones facetime, Skype’s app available for Android devices, and the inclusion of live conferencing and streaming within social media tools (I.e. Periscope, Meerkat, Facebook’s Livestream, Youtube live, etc. etc. etc.), the world of events has changed.

Where once videos and photos of events were discoverable only after the event, now speaker presentations, networking and meetings can all take place in real time, right from the palm of an attendee or event professionals hands.

Today, Google announced their latest innovative technology in the ever increasing “Google vs. Apple’ battle Google Duo. Google Duo  is “designed to be simple, reliable and fun so you never miss a moment.”

What does Google Duo Mean for the Events Industry?

1. Destroying App Loyalist Barriers

Google Duo, unlike Apple’s Facetime which is only available across Apple devices, can be used on any Apple or Android device thus removing the once barrier of real time, one tap video communication on mobile devices.

What does Google Duo mean for events, conferences, and the event technology industry as we know it? Perhaps more than one might think.
